On todays date in 1944 at Normandy, France, over 300,000 allied soldiers and sailors from the 12 countries participated in the in the largest amphibious landing ever. Over 4,000 allied personnel and over 1000 axis soldiers did not survive the day.

We should not forget their sacrifices no matter the country for which they fought.

What a cruel thing is war; to separate and destroy families and friends, and mar the purest joys and happiness G-d has granted us in this world; to fill our hearts with hatred instead of love for our neighbours, and to devastate the fair face of this beautiful world! ~ Robert E. Lee
